As an illustration, in case, there is the key to typesetting that has been offered by Compaq’s iPAQ which is called a Canesta keyboard. This is a computer-generated keyboard that is formed by projecting a QWERTY-like pattern on a hard superficial with a reddish bright. The device attempts to trail user’s finger undertaking while typing on the surface with a motion detector and send the keystrokes back to the gimmick. An instance of a multi modal system is the “Put That There” parade arrangement. This system permitted one to change an article into a new office on a map on the screen by saying “put that there” though pointing to the object himself then pointing to the anticipated endpoint.
